Should you play it?
Patches is dragged to school for the first ever cat-and-dog school day! All he needs to do is get this damn collar off and wreck some havoc! Will he prove cats and dogs can get along, or will he make this the Purrfect Apawcalypse?
What works
- Engaging story with multiple endings
- Cute and appealing art style
- Well-developed characters
- Dark humor and gore mix
- Good replayability and value
Things to keep in mind
- Some bugs with achievements unlocking early
- Linear narrative in final game
- Minor technical issues with ui
- Lack of challenge in puzzles
- Limited social or multiplayer features
